The Edward Hopper art book explores the artist's mastery of place, mood, and melancholy through vivid color juxtapositions and stark, theatrical lighting. Its curated selection of works features harshly contoured figures set against urban environments, capturing the tension between belonging and alienation. The book traces Hopper's journey from struggling artist to defining voice of the modern urban experience, with Nighthawks serving as a central reference point.
